Distribution Royalty Allocation Administrator Toronto, ON www.socan.com     POSITION TYPE:                        Permanent Full-Time HIRING RANGE:                    $52,080 - $65,100 PAYBAND LEVEL:                 103 REASON FOR HIRING:         Replacement WORK MODEL:                     Hybrid LANGUAGE:                          English, French is an asset   WHO WE ARE SOCAN is a not-for-profit copyright collective dedicated to ensuring music creators and publishers receive what they have rightfully earned for the use of their work. SOCAN supports and represents nearly 200,000 songwriters, composers, and music publishers. Make a difference by supporting and collaborating with a vibrant and creative community Enjoy many options for workplace flexibility and work-life balance Get involved in the rapidly changing creative space Advocate for and empower the creative community Together, we’ll help music creators earn more income and make a living   WHAT WE OFFER 35-hour workweek schedule (possible flexible work options i.e., 4-day work week (position based) Twelve paid sick days annually (including five personal days)  Access to SOCAN fitness facility Annual Performance Incentive bonus (dependent on a personal and company performance)  Defined contribution Pension Plan Comprehensive, health and dental benefits program Inclusive and collaborative working environment     ABOUT THE ROLE The Distribution Royalty Allocation Administrator is responsible for analyzing allocation of foreign royalties to members and any necessary corrections to ensure accuracy of payment. This can also include analyzing held funds and returned royalties and determining the course of action for dealing with them. This will require frequent communication and collaboration with other stakeholders within SOCAN (Legal, Membership, Finance) as well as external stakeholders such as foreign societies. They will also be required to identify process improvements, and opportunities for efficiencies, and provide expertise on multiple initiatives that relate to the exchange of royalties.   WHAT YOU’LL DO / KEY RESPONSIBILITIES Manage held funds process Management of royalties owing related to foreign debit/credit pending Research, document, reconcile financials and prepare adjustment paperwork to rectify distribution errors Determine priority for resolving outstanding issues/backlog Verification of flagging anomaly results and updating or correcting incorrect usage matches or no matches  Corrections that can include updates to record types, share splits and allocation of income to members for payment Handling Membership Returns Corrections or any other requests from Membership to maximize foreign income to members and accuracy of payment Maintaining the Watch-For List and ensuring associated items have been reviewed and corrections completed Tracking incoming foreign payments and foreign performance data, including the reconciliation of debits, credits, foreign domestic returns and Pay Directs Actively monitoring timelines for receipt of files and payments for all Foreign Society Distributions quarterly to avoid delays in processing and meeting SLA’s based on Tiers1, 2 and 3 Reconciliation of Invoices to Foreign Society Distributions and Files Daily Foreign Distribution file retrieval from Foreign PRO’s via SOCAN’s FTP site or Foreign FTP sites Identify and document possible improvements to business procedures and related processes associated with royalties owing activities Establish and update Policies and Procedures relative to the processing of the relevant accounts (and ensure adherence to policy by Distribution staff) Regularly communicate and liaise with Foreign Societies, and internal stakeholders such as Finance to ensure processes and activities are running smoothly and meeting timelines as necessary  Update repertoire/agreements as required Act as subject matter expert in relation to returned royalties activities (including CISAC-related initiatives) Provide guidance with the handling of Foreign Suspense processes Manage activities related to the handling of Canadian Members Conflict, Reversionary Rights/Litigation/Foreign Domestic Returns Other duties as required   WHAT YOU WILL BRING / QUALIFICATIONS & EXPERIENCE High school diploma or equivalent Excellent communication skills Computer literacy required: Advanced knowledge of Microsoft Office Suite, (Word/Excel) Excellent financial skills Excellent research skills and problem-solving skills Knowledge of existing SOCAN workflow Knowledge of repertoire, copyright and share splits is an asset Strong time management skills to meet deadlines and ability to multi-task Detail oriented Strong problem solver Analytical Self-starter Results-oriented Thorough Efficient Proactive   ACCESSIBILITY & ACCOMMODATION SOCAN is committed to providing an inclusive workplace environment that meets the accessibility needs of employees with disabilities.
